On Saturday, April 21, 2012 animal lovers and their pets will join together as thousands of paws walk for a cause. Pet Parade is Atlanta Humane Society's largest fundraising event and all proceeds directly benefit the shelter's homeless animals. Pet Parade participants follow their choice of a 1 - 1.5 mile long scenic route through Atlantic Station (with or without their pets) and enjoy the special offerings of our festival, including an array of adoptable animals, vendors, games, contests, training demonstrations and displays by local rescue organizations.

Every year the Atlanta Humane Society helps thousands of homeless animals and pets waiting to find their forever families. Nearly 6,000 dogs and cats find their new homes every year through the Atlanta Humane Society. Approximately 10,000 pets are spayed or neutered through our shelter in an effort to end pet overpopulation. And 1,000 animals pass through our foster care program in any given year. The Atlanta Humane Society also provides Georgia's only full-service charitable veterinary clinic and offers programs including adoptions, education, a community food bank, pet facilitated therapy, lost & found and a mobile adoption bus.
